A game over the weekend in the North American Hockey League turned into what looked like a street fight at one point, with officials handing out over 200 minutes in penalties. One player, Jake Hosszu, received close to 70 PIM himself, including a gross misconduct for abuse of officials.

Around midway through the third period between the St. Cloud Norsemen and Bismarck Bobcats, tempers boiled over, with a huge brawl ensuing off the faceoff. At one point, just about every player on the ice was involved in throwing hands. It took several minutes for the officials to get things under control, and that didn't happen until after Hosszu had taken down one of the officials who was trying to stop him from continuing to fight. The official list of penalties just from that incident alone is pretty staggering. The rest of the game continued to be rough from that point on. No word on possible suspensions yet.
